Bernice Bernetta (Brugman) Lammers
August 10, 1902
January 2, 1999

Bernice Bernetta (Brugman) Lammers, 96, died , Saturday, January 2, 1999 at Muscatine General Hospital.

Funeral services will held at 2 p.m. today at the Ralph J Wittich Riley Freers Funeral Home with the Rev. Edward Meyer of the Mount Zion Church officiating.

Casket Bearers; Brad Brammer, Todd Brammer, Nathan Brammer and Steve Fortmann

Honorary Casket Bearers; Julie Fortmann, Claudia Brammer, Kim Brammer, Jim Halstead, Charles Wegner, Marlin Schauland, Ken Kloppenburg and Don Nielsen

Burial will be at the Lone Tree Cemetery in Everly at 1:30 p.m. on Wednesday.

Bernice Bernetta Brugman Lammers was born on August 10, 1902 in Everly to Emil and Dorothea(Dora) (Stuhr) Brugman. She attended school in Everly and graduated with the class of 1919. She attended Grinnell College in Grinnell and the State Teachers College in Cedar Falls which is now the University of Northern Iowa. She received her B.A. degree from Marycrest College in Davenport.

Bernice taught school in a rural school near Everly and in the public schools in Royal, Hartley and Muscatine. She had bee the second grade teacher at Jefferson Elementary School in Muscatine for 36 years before retiring in 1969

On August 21, 1930 she married Elmer Lammers. Following their marriage they lived on a farm southeast of Everly after their marriage.

Elmer passed away on January 29, 1938

Mrs. Lammers was a member of the Mount Zion Church, the Muscatine Area Retired Teachers Association and the Order of the Eastern Star in Sanborn.

She was preceded in death by her parents and her husband, Elmer.

Her surviving family includes, Maxine Brammer and her husband, Chuck of Grinnell, Brad Brammer and family, Todd Brammer and family, Nathan Brammer and family and Julie Fortmann and family, several cousins, numerous friends and students.

Daily Reporter, January 5, 1999
